NORTHPORT leaned on Robert Bolick’s game-long brilliance to roll back NLEX Road Warriors, 107-94, and get back on the winning track again in the PBA Commissioner’s Cup at the Smart Araneta Coliseum.

Bolick finished with 33 points, 12 rebounds and seven assists in 44 minutes of action to help the Batang Pier snap a three-game losing skid and improve to 4-5.

Prince Ibeh also a double-double performance with 22 points on 9-of-10 on top of 17 rebounds and six blocks while William Navarro added 17 points, 13 rebounds seven assists and two steals for the Batang Pier of coach Pido Jarencio.

“Sana ito na ang start na we keep on winning. Crucial na lahat ng natitira naming laro,” said coach Pido Jarencio

“Si Wil nakuha yung first win niya in three games, happy ako for him.”

Also producing double-digit scores for the Batang Pier were Jeff Chan (12 points), Roi Sumang (11) and Arvin Tolentino (10).

Earl Clark led the losing effort of NLEX with 29 points on 12-of-26 shooting in nearly 40 minutes.

He also had 15 rebounds and six assists for coach Frankie Lim.

Kevin Alas also had 18 points,l for the Road Warriors, who have now lost three games in a row for a 3-5 win-loss ca4d
